Understanding the Causes of Plant and Equipment Damage

Plant and equipment damage can occur due to a variety of factors, including poor maintenance, operator error, and harsh environmental conditions. One of the primary causes of equipment damage is inadequate maintenance, which can lead to worn-out parts, overheating, and mechanical failure. For instance, a study by the National Fluid Power Association found that 70% of hydraulic equipment failures are caused by contamination, emphasizing the importance of regular cleaning and maintenance. Furthermore, operator error, such as misuse or neglect, can also result in equipment damage, highlighting the need for comprehensive training programs. Additionally, environmental factors like extreme temperatures, humidity, and exposure to chemicals can also take a toll on your equipment, making it essential to implement protective measures.

To mitigate these risks, it’s crucial to develop a proactive maintenance strategy that includes regular inspections, lubrication, and replacement of worn-out parts. This can be achieved by implementing a computerized maintenance management system (CMMS) that enables you to track maintenance schedules, inventory, and work orders. By investing in a CMMS, you can reduce equipment downtime by up to 50%, resulting in significant cost savings and increased productivity. Moreover, providing operators with thorough training on equipment operation, maintenance, and safety procedures can also minimize the risk of damage. By prioritizing maintenance and training, you can extend the lifespan of your equipment, reduce repair costs, and optimize overall performance.

The Consequences of Plant and Equipment Damage

The consequences of plant and equipment damage can be far-reaching, affecting not only your bottom line but also your reputation and customer relationships. When equipment fails, it can lead to costly repairs, replacement, and downtime, resulting in lost productivity and revenue. For example, a study by the Aberdeen Group found that the average cost of equipment downtime is around $50,000 per hour, emphasizing the need for prompt repair and maintenance. Moreover, equipment damage can also compromise safety, putting operators and other personnel at risk of injury. In addition, repeated equipment failures can damage your reputation, leading to decreased customer satisfaction and loyalty.

To minimize the consequences of equipment damage, it’s essential to have a contingency plan in place. This can include identifying critical equipment, developing backup plans, and establishing relationships with reliable repair and maintenance providers. By having a plan in place, you can reduce downtime by up to 30%, resulting in significant cost savings and increased customer satisfaction. Moreover, investing in predictive maintenance technologies, such as condition monitoring and vibration analysis, can help you detect potential issues before they become major problems. By leveraging these technologies, you can reduce maintenance costs by up to 25%, resulting in significant cost savings and improved equipment reliability.

Preventing Plant and Equipment Damage: Best Practices

Preventing plant and equipment damage requires a multi-faceted approach that involves regular maintenance, operator training, and environmental control. One of the most effective ways to prevent equipment damage is to implement a preventive maintenance program that includes regular inspections, cleaning, and lubrication. For instance, a study by the International Council on Systems Engineering found that preventive maintenance can reduce equipment failures by up to 70%, emphasizing the importance of regular maintenance. Additionally, providing operators with comprehensive training on equipment operation, maintenance, and safety procedures can also minimize the risk of damage. By investing in operator training, you can reduce equipment downtime by up to 20%, resulting in significant cost savings and improved productivity.

Another critical aspect of preventing equipment damage is environmental control. This can include installing protective covers, using climate-controlled storage facilities, and implementing measures to prevent exposure to chemicals and other hazardous substances. By controlling the environment, you can reduce equipment damage by up to 40%, resulting in significant cost savings and improved equipment reliability. Furthermore, investing in equipment monitoring technologies, such as sensors and IoT devices, can provide real-time insights into equipment performance, enabling you to detect potential issues before they become major problems. By leveraging these technologies, you can reduce maintenance costs by up to 30%, resulting in significant cost savings and improved equipment reliability.

Implementing a Plant and Equipment Maintenance Strategy

Implementing a plant and equipment maintenance strategy requires careful planning, execution, and monitoring. The first step is to conduct a thorough assessment of your equipment and maintenance needs, identifying areas for improvement and opportunities for cost savings. This can be achieved by conducting a maintenance audit, which involves evaluating your current maintenance practices, identifying gaps, and developing a plan to address them. By conducting a maintenance audit, you can reduce maintenance costs by up to 25%, resulting in significant cost savings and improved equipment reliability.

Once you have a clear understanding of your maintenance needs, you can develop a comprehensive maintenance strategy that includes preventive maintenance, predictive maintenance, and corrective maintenance. This can include scheduling regular maintenance tasks, such as inspections, cleaning, and lubrication, as well as investing in predictive maintenance technologies, such as condition monitoring and vibration analysis. By implementing a comprehensive maintenance strategy, you can reduce equipment downtime by up to 50%, resulting in significant cost savings and improved productivity. Moreover, establishing key performance indicators (KPIs) and monitoring maintenance metrics can help you track progress, identify areas for improvement, and make data-driven decisions. By monitoring maintenance metrics, you can reduce maintenance costs by up to 30%, resulting in significant cost savings and improved equipment reliability.
